Cisco Vulnerability in a Variant of the TCP Timestamps Option

Cisco yesterday reported a vulnerability with some implementations of the Transmission Control Protocol (TCP) Timestamps option (RFC1323) are vulnerable to a Denial of Service (DoS) attack from specifically crafted packets. Cisco also states that only certain implementations of the TCP Timestamps option are vulnerable.

The entire security alert can be found here:
http://www.cisco.com/warp/public/707/cisco-sn-20050518-tcpts.shtml
